On 25 March 2025, the Belgian Contact Point to the European Migration Network (EMN) participated in a study morning dedicated to the presentation of a new tool: "The Reception Centre as Seen by Children." The new tool provides practical methods for capturing children's experiences, enabling professionals to better understand their needs and enhance the quality of care in these centres.

On 17-18 October 2024, EMN Belgium participated in the Odysseus Network Conference 2024 on EU Legislation after the Pact. This event offered EMN Belgium the opportunity to gain an in-depth understanding of some of the 485 pages included in the new legal instruments introduced by the New Pact on Migration and Asylum.

This conference aims to present the first results of a Fedasil-funded mentoring-to-work project for highly skilled asylum seekers. It will discuss the challenges and opportunities of using mentoring as a pre-integration tool for asylum seekers. It will also explore the added value of mentoring for those who receive a positive decision and the challenges that arise from working with status holders.
